目标检测之指标

positive:正样本
negative:负样本
true:正确的预测
false:错误的预测
TP:正确的预测为正样本(真实值为正样本)【样本预测正确】
TN:正确的预测为负样本(真实值为负样本)【样本预测正确】
FP:错误的预测为正样本(真实值为负样本)【样本预测错误】
FN:错误的预测为负样本(真实值为正样本)【样本预测错误】

准确率 accuracy = (TP+TN)/(TP+TN+FP+FN):预测正确的样本数除以所有的样本数
精度 precision = TP/( TP+FP):从预测结果的角度来统计,在预测为正样本中,有多少个是真正的正样本
召回率 recall = TP/(TP+FN):在总的正样本中,模型找回了多少个正样本

Fβ = ((1+ββ)precisionrecall) / (ββ*precision + recall)
F1:召回率和精度同等重要
F2:召回率的重要程度是精度的2倍
F0.5:召回率的重要程度是精度的一半
F1-score)是分类问题的一个衡量指标,一些多分类问题的机器学习竞赛,常常将F1-score作为最终测评的方法

通常,精度,召回率,FPR,和F1-Score,往往不能够直观的反应模型性能,所以就有了PR曲线,ROC曲线,AUC值。

PR曲线,就是precision和recall的曲线,PR曲线中precision为纵坐标,recall为横坐标。
PR曲线评估模型的性能。从图上理解,如果模型的精度越高,召回率越高,那么模型的性能越好。也就是说PR曲线下面的面积越大,模型的性能越好。
绘制PR曲线:设定不同的分类阈值来获得对应的坐标,从而画出曲线。

AP(Average Precision),称为平均准确率,是对不同召回率点上的精度进行平均,**在PR曲线图上表现为PR曲线下面的面积。**AP的值越大,则说明模型的平均准确率越高。

mAP(mean average precision),称为平均精度均值
在目标检测中,一个模型通常会检测很多种物体,那么每一类都能绘制一个PR曲线,进而计算出一个AP值。那么多个类别的AP值的平均就是mAP。
mAP衡量的是学出的模型在所有类别上的好坏,是目标检测中一个最为重要的指标,一般看论文或者评估一个目标检测模型,都会看这个值,这个值是在0-1直接,越大越好。
一般来说,mAP针对整个数据集而言的,AP针对数据集中某一个类别而言的,而percision和recall针对单张图片某一类别的

模型的检测速度:一秒钟能够检测多少张图片。

不同的目标检测模型往往会有不同的mAP和检测速度。

目标检测技术的很多实际应用在准确度和速度上都有很高的要求,如果不计速度性能指标,只注重准确度表现的突破,但其代价是更高的计算复杂度和更多内存需求,对于全面行业部署而言,可扩展性仍是一个悬而未决的问题。在实际问题中,通常需要综合考虑mAP和检测速度等因素。

参考:
目标检测中的评价指标

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值